Summary

On 21 June 2008 at about 00:00 local time, a Piper PA-18 registered N91256, operated by Kyle P. Carr, was involved in an accident near Willow, Alaska, United States. 2 people were on board and nobody was injured. The aircraft was substantially damaged. Probable cause

A partial loss of engine power during an aborted landing for an undetermined reason, which resulted in a collision with terrain and subsequent nose over.

The pilot was planning to land on a gravel bar, and he said that he first made a low pass over the landing area. When he added power to climb, the engine responded without hesitation. On his next approach to the gravel bar, he said that he touched down, but was not satisfied with his placement, and decided to abort the landing. He added engine power to takeoff, but the engine sputtered. The airplane skipped across an area of water and collided with an embankment and trees, about 400 feet from the initial aborted landing spot. The airplane nosed over, and received structural damage to the wings. The airplane and engine were not examined by NTSB or FAA personnel.
